> -/*
> - * The XSAVE area of kernel can be in standard or compacted format;
> - * it is always in standard format for user mode. This is the user
> - * mode standard format size used for signal and ptrace frames.
> +/**
> + * struct fpu_xstate_buffer_config - xstate buffer configuration
> + * @max_size:			The CPUID-enumerated all-feature "maximum" size
> + *				for xstate per-task buffer.
> + * @min_size:			The size to fit into the statically-allocated
> + *				buffer. With dynamic states, this buffer no longer
> + *				contains all the enabled state components.
> + * @user_size:			The size of user-space buffer for signal and
> + *				ptrace frames, in the non-compacted format.
>   */
> -unsigned int fpu_user_xstate_size __ro_after_init;
> +struct fpu_xstate_buffer_config {
> +	unsigned int min_size, max_size;
> +	unsigned int user_size;
> +};
> +
> +static struct fpu_xstate_buffer_config buffer_config __ro_after_init;

I know I had asked for the accessors below but if this is going to be
read-only after init and is not going to change for duration of the
system lifetime, then you don't really need those accessors.

I.e., you can do

struct fpu_xstate_buffer_config {
	unsigned int min_size, max_size;
	unsigned int user_size;
};

static struct fpu_xstate_buffer_config fpu_buf_cfg __ro_after_init;

and then access those values through fpu_buf_cfg.<value>

Thx.
